site stats

Flocking algorithm unity

WebJan 13, 2024 · Rule 1 — Flocking Towards a Center The center of mass can be found by averaging the positions of every boid in a flock. Ot provides a general area for the boids to orbit around and interact in,... WebJan 1, 2024 · 8.2. Flocking as a strategy. As we begin to deploy robotic swarm systems in situ, it is crucial to consider when cluster flocking is an optimal strategy for a swarm. Cluster flocking as a system-level strategy has recently been explored using a reinforcement learning approach by Hahn et al., 2024, Hahn et al., 2024.

Flocks, Herds, and Schools: - Department of Computer Science ...

http://www.kfish.org/boids/pseudocode.html WebAccording to a 2024 survey by Monster.com on 2081 employees, 94% reported having been bullied numerous times in their workplace, which is an increase of 19% over the last … tatuaggi boxer https://turnersmobilefitness.com

Simulating Flocking with the Boids Algorithm - Medium

WebMar 23, 2024 · Flocking Algorithm in Unity. March 23, 2024. Flocking Algorithm. Watch on. Flocking Algorithm is inspired from birds and their ability to fly in flocks, avoiding … WebThere are many different types of hash algorithms such as RipeMD, Tiger, xxhash and more, but the most common type of hashing used for file integrity checks are MD5, SHA … WebAug 25, 2016 · Unity ID. A Unity ID allows you to buy and/or subscribe to Unity products and services, shop in the Asset Store and participate in the Unity community. ... I started to look into the flocking algorithm which Craig Reynolds boids works off of … 58原创

Flocking Algorithm in Unity

Category:unity - How can I optimize my flocking script? - Game …

Tags:Flocking algorithm unity

Flocking algorithm unity

Fish Flocking with Unity*: Simulating the Behavior of Object Moving

WebI have created a flocking algorithm in C# for my unity project. I have tried to follow this example , but the problem is bringing everything together, and I'm failing to extrapolate. … WebBoids is an artificial life simulation originally developed by Craig Reynolds. The aim of the simulation was to replicate the behavior of flocks of birds. Instead of controlling the interactions of an entire flock, however, the Boids simulation only specifies the behavior of each individual bird.

Flocking algorithm unity

Did you know?

WebJun 25, 2024 · 14K views 2 years ago To continue the Artificial Intelligence theme we will take a look at the flocking algorithm in Unity. It’s a great way to simulate crowd …

WebSchedule ( hashMap, 64, mergeCellsBarrierJobHandle ); // This reads the previously calculated boid information for all the boids of each cell to update. // the `localToWorld` of each of the boids based on their newly calculated headings using. // the standard boid flocking algorithm. float deltaTime = math. min ( 0.05f, Time. WebAug 4, 2024 · Hi i am creating a flocking survival game with fish and sharks. My fish are flocking fine and avoiding obstacles. But What i want is to have the fish flee (separate then come back together) when the shark goes near them and also get the shark to chase and attack members of the flock. How would i go about doing this is anyone could help please?

WebImplementing artificial intelligence with the Unity* software game engine and showing an emergent behavior as crowd simulation is one of the best ways you can create simulations. ... The simulations used invented flocking creatures called boids. In most cases we see the boid as an example of emergent behavior. Reynolds’ algorithm is based ... WebFeb 3, 2024 · Procedural Animation Generation Technology of Virtual Fish Flock. Conference Paper. Nov 2024. Andrea Pilco. Xun Luo. Andrés Adolfo Navarro Newball. Carlos Lozano-Garzon.

WebThis project was made to understand the flocking algorithm and group behaviour. I devided this project in two: a javascript project to understand the algorithm and a Unity project to implement it in 3D with animals (fish to be precise). The flocking algorithm is aplied to each agent in a group.

WebUse a coroutine to separate your calculations over several frames. You don't need to update your flocking behavior every frame. 3-4 times a second should be fine. This means you can spread the performance cost over 20ish frames rather than … tatuaggi buddistiWebSep 6, 2007 · Boids Pseudocode. This is an explanation of the boids algorithm explained with the use of pseudocode. It is mostly the standard algorithm as described by Reynolds [1], with a few of my own tweaks thrown in. It should be enough to get you started with programming your own boids simulation and making up your own extra routines. tatuaggi buddhaWebBed & Board 2-bedroom 1-bath Updated Bungalow. 1 hour to Tulsa, OK 50 minutes to Pioneer Woman You will be close to everything when you stay at this centrally … 58动漫网动漫WebThe Township of Fawn Creek is located in Montgomery County, Kansas, United States. The place is catalogued as Civil by the U.S. Board on Geographic Names and its … 58 兼职 投递 次数限制WebFeb 12, 2024 · CPU and GPU flocking implementations in the Unity game engine. Based on Unity's ECS implementation using DOTS, presented by Mike Acton. unity … tatuaggi btsWebMay 1, 2010 · Phase III: I'm going to add some code to make the flocker "look where it's going" so that it faces in the direction of its velocity, and then for Phase IV I plan to add code to calculate and turn towards the local average heading. When I have some progress I'll post it back here, and I'd enjoy seeing what you come up with too. tatuaggi brutti bambiniWebJan 18, 2024 · 58K views 4 years ago Flocking Algorithm in Unity Starting a new series on implementing a version of Craig Reynold's flocking algorithm in Unity, with the added … tatuaggi buddisti thailandesi